The Moon (Al-Qamar)
Allah - beginning with the name of - the Most Gracious, the Most Merciful
The Hour has come near, and the moon has split [in two]. 1 And if they see a miracle they turn aside and say: Transient magic. 2 They have rejected it and have followed their own desires, but all matters will be settled (by God). 3 And surely there hath come unto them news whereof the purport should deter, 4 narratives that are full of consummate wisdom. But warnings do not avail them. 5 So (O Muhammad SAW) withdraw from them. The Day that the caller will call (them) to a terrible thing. 6 they will come out of their graves, their eyes cast down, hastening towards their Summoner as locusts rushing about. 7 They shall be hurrying forth towards the caller, and the unbelievers (who had once denied this Day), will say: “This is a woeful Day.” 8 ۞ The people of Noah cried lies before them; they cried lies to Our servant, and said, 'A man possessed!' And he was rejected. 9 Then he called upon His Lord: “Verily I am vanquished; so come You to my aid.” 10 We opened the Gates of Heaven with torrential water 11 And caused springs to gush out from the earth, so that the two waters met totalling a quantity that had been destined. 12 And We carried him on a (ship) made of planks and nails, 13 Moving forward under Our eyes: a requital for him who had been rejected. 14 We have left this as a sign: but will anyone take heed? 15 And how [severe] were My punishment and warning. 16 We have made the Quran easy to understand, but is there anyone who would pay attention? 17 Aad too belied. How then were My punishment and My warnings! 18 We loosed against them a wind clamorous in a day of ill fortune continuous, 19 Tearing men away as if they were the trunks of palm-trees torn up. 20 Then, how (terrible) was My Torment and My Warnings? 21 And We have indeed made the Qur’an easy to memorise, so is there one who would remember? 22
